Zinc in PDB 5vnl: Crystal Structure of SEC23A/SEC24A/SEC22 Complexed with 4- Phenylbutyric Acid (1MM Soaking)

Protein crystallography data

The structure of Crystal Structure of SEC23A/SEC24A/SEC22 Complexed with 4- Phenylbutyric Acid (1MM Soaking), PDB code: 5vnl was solved by W.Ma, J.Goldberg,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 48.78 / 2.39
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 147.756, 96.770, 129.590, 90.00, 90.15, 90.00
R / Rfree (%) 20.8 / 24.6

Reference:

W.Ma, E.Goldberg, J.Goldberg. Er Retention Is Imposed By Copii Protein Sorting and Attenuated By 4-Phenylbutyrate. Elife V. 6 2017.
ISSN: ESSN 2050-084X
PubMed: 28594326
DOI: 10.7554/ELIFE.26624
